Analysis
The most recent figure for per capita renewable freshwater resources in Sri Lanka is 2,380, measured in 2022. That is the lowest value across all 62 years on record.
That represents a change of down 0.1% on the previous year and down 4.6% over ten years.
Over the whole period, per capita renewable freshwater resources in Sri Lanka peaked at 5,334 in 1961 and was at its lowest, 2,380, in 2022.
That places Sri Lanka 93rd out of 183 countries with data for 2022, putting it in the middle of the range.
The long-run direction has been consistently falling across the 62 years of available data.
Averages by decade
| Decade | Average | Lowest | Highest | Years |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1960s | 4,848 | 4,395 | 5,334 | 9 |
| 1970s | 3,943 | 3,622 | 4,297 | 10 |
| 1980s | 3,396 | 3,250 | 3,556 | 10 |
| 1990s | 3,022 | 2,787 | 3,229 | 10 |
| 2000s | 2,626 | 2,544 | 2,737 | 10 |
| 2010s | 2,497 | 2,422 | 2,565 | 10 |
| 2020s | 2,391 | 2,380 | 2,409 | 3 |
